När du ska använda LLM:er

Slutförd

Sammantaget rekommenderar vi att du använder stora språkmodeller när du behöver generera text, bilder eller till och med kod.

Det finns tre olika kategorier av generativa AI-modeller:

  • Naturliga språkmodeller använder naturligt språk och genererar svar.
  • Generativa förtränade transformatormodeller (GPT) tar naturligt språk eller kodfragment och översätter dem till kod.
  • Modeller för bildgenerering tar frågor, en basavbildning eller både och skapar en ny avbildning.

Textbehandling

Stora språkmodeller kan utföra flera uppgifter på naturligt språk, bland annat:

Aktivitet Prompt
Sammanfatta text "Sammanfatta den här texten till en kort suddighet."
Klassificera text "Vilken bokgenre är det här?"
Generera namn eller fraser "Skriv en tagline för mitt blomsterföretag."
Översättning "Översätt "Hur mår du" till franska."
Besvara frågor "Vad gör Azure OpenAI?"
Föreslå innehåll "Ge mig de fem bästa bröllopslåtarna."

Arbeta med kod

Stora språkmodeller är skickliga på över ett dussin programmeringsspråk, till exempel C#, JavaScript, Perl, PHP och Python. Genom att använda LLM:er för att koda kan du lösa följande utmaningar:

  • Skapa program: Du kan använda LLM:er för att generera kod som ett webb-API baserat på anvisningarna.
  • Underhåll program: Om du arbetar med en befintlig kodbas kan LLM:er hjälpa dig att uppdatera eller underhålla den befintliga koden.
  • Förbättra program: Du kan använda LLM:er för att förbättra koden för ett visst mått, till exempel ökad säkerhet eller loggning.

Med hjälp av indatan "Write a for loop counting from 1 to 10 in Python" (Skriv en för loop som räknar från 1 till 10 i Python) ges följande svar:


for i in range(1,11):

    print(i)

Bearbetning av avbildning

Stora språkmodeller kan skapa både realistiska och konstnärliga bilder, ändra layout eller stil för en bild och skapa variationer på en angivet bild. Till exempel:

  • Bildgenerering: LLM:er kan generera ursprungliga bilder med hjälp av indatatext för vad du vill att bilden ska vara. Ju mer detaljerad du är, desto mer sannolikt är det att modellen genererar den önskade bilden.

  • Redigera en bild: LLM:er kan redigera en bild med indatatext för det du vill ändra om bilden. Du kan ändra formatmallen för en bild, lägga till eller ta bort objekt eller generera nytt innehåll att lägga till.

  • Bildvariationer: LLM:er kan generera varianter av en bild med hjälp av själva bilden och indatatext som anger hur många varianter av bilden som ska skapas. Den ursprungliga bilden förblir densamma, men färgen, bakgrundsscenen och var objekten finns kan ändras i variationer.